Texas Indoor Golf – First of its Kind State of the Art Golf Facility – Announces Grand Opening – May 6, 2006

May 5, 2006

Twitter Facebook Email

Texas Indoor Golf, a 24,000 square foot revolutionary concept in indoor golf practice, instruction and entertainment, has scheduled its grand opening for May 6, 2006. The multi-million dollar technologically advanced instruction center is located just north of DFW Airport at 2040 State Highway 121 North Grapevine, Texas 76051 opposite Grapevine Mills and Bass Pro Shops. Texas Indoor Golf will be open to the public with no membership fees and welcomes all PGA professionals to provide instruction to golf students from beginner to touring professional. To encourage its use for teaching, Texas Indoor Golf will not deduct any charges from lesson fees and has implemented special referral programs and discounts for PGA professionals.

Texas Indoor Golf facilities include:

  • 8 golf course simulator bays featuring proprietary launch monitor data, teeing systems and 57 premier golf courses from around the world including Pebble Beach Golf Links and St. Andrew’s Old Course;
  • 8 high-tech instruction/practice bays (one ambidextrous) equipped with

    – Two high speed color cameras (side-by-side synchronized face on and down the line views)

    – Studio quality lighting

    – Live view floor monitor for instant instructional feedback

    – Professional instructor swing analysis on-screen tools

    – Complete proprietary launch monitor and performance data

    – Balance and weight transfer analysis

    – Full complement golf course simulator containing 57 premier golf courses

    – Automatic computer-controlled teeing and ball return system;

  • Ultra high-tech ambidextrous club fitting bay, including golf course simulator, teeing machine, proprietary launch monitor and other vendor launch monitors;
  • Fully equipped workshop for professional club building and repair ;
  • 3,500 square foot retail golf shop offering pro-line equipment, soft goods and golf course simulator-equipped club trial bay;
  • Two 7.5’x10′ TV screens overlooking a large and open atrium area;
  • Spacious conference room with big-screen HDTV and audio/visual equipment for meetings, seminars and parties;
  • Free WiFi Internet access throughout the entire building;
  • Food and beverage service with 50-person dining deck and additional seating at each bay; and,
  • 1,800 square foot professional-grade putting green also equipped for video analysis and instruction.
